These Seared Steak Crostini with Horseradish Cream are a cozy, crowd-pleasing appetizer that feels elegant without being fussy. Crisp toasted baguette, juicy slices of steak, and a cool, tangy horseradish cream come together for the perfect bite. Ideal for gatherings or a simple at-home treat.
Ingredients
- 1 lb flank steak
- 1 baguette, sliced into ½-inch rounds
- 2 tbsp olive oil
- 1 tsp salt
- ½ tsp black pepper
- ½ cup sour cream
- 2 tbsp prepared horseradish
- 1 tsp lemon juice
- 1 tbsp chopped fresh chives
Instructions
- Preheat oven to 375°F and brush baguette slices with 1 tbsp olive oil. Toast 8-10 minutes until lightly golden.
- Pat the flank steak dry, season both sides with salt and black pepper.
- Heat remaining 1 tbsp olive oil in a skillet over medium-high. Sear the steak 3-4 minutes per side for medium-rare.
- Let the steak rest 5 minutes, then slice thinly against the grain.
- In a small bowl, mix sour cream, prepared horseradish, lemon juice, and chives until smooth.
- Spread a small dollop of horseradish cream on each crostini and top with a slice of steak.
Tip
Chill the horseradish cream for 10-15 minutes before serving to help the flavors settle and brighten.
